Benton to purchase 511 acres along Saline River for camping, trails and sports
The City of Benton has agreed to purchase 511 acres of undeveloped land along the Saline River from the Thomas family of Benton. This land purchase is the largest single land acquisition in the city’s history. The land will be purchased in 10 installments over the next ten years. The first tract will be 101 […]
